Course Overview

Pursue your ambitions in health sciences with the BSc (Hons) Mental Health Nursing at De Montfort University. Based in Leicester, England, this programme combines theoretical knowledge with practical application, with a 3-year full-time structure. Mental health nurses have a key role to play in healthcare by supporting and managing mental health, wellbeing and recovery. Mental health nurses work within diverse communities to provide evidence-based healthcare to people who are experiencing acute or chronic presentations, along with supporting their families. Students will have the opportunity to care for people across the lifespan in a range of settings, such as acute, community and specialist mental health teams. International tuition fees are £17,300 per year, home/UK fees are £9,790 per year, and a minimum IELTS score of 6.0 is required for admission. Graduates from this programme benefit from strong career prospects, with 87% student satisfaction rating, and 75% of graduates in employment or further study.
